Chile - Import of Sports Footwear with Uppers of Leather
Since 2014, Chile Import of Sports Footwear with Uppers of Leather fell by 1.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 29 among other countries in Import of Sports Footwear with Uppers of Leather with $16,838,920. Chile is overtaken by Switzerland, which was ranked number 28 at $17,685,546 and is followed by Norway at $14,999,588.2. Panama topped the ranking with $207,579,963.27 in 2019, an increase of 3.7% versus 2018. Italy, United Kingdom and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Guyana witnessed the best average annual growth at +159.1% per year, while Benin was the worst growing country at -73.4% per year.
